Hi, I agree with all your comments regarding the treatment of transactions on the Egg card with regard to aking advantage of the 0% anniversary offer, clearly the only 100% guarantee way of maximising this is to ensure that no debt exists other than that dedited for the balance transferred, however one point I picked up, I specifically wrote to Egg to ask then how the minimum payment would be credited should there be outstanding balance transfer and new transactions on the card, their reply did not tally with what I think you have stated where the minimum payment was set against the balance transfer amount first, the official reply I got from egg was that any payment would be split 50-50 reducing both transaction value and balance transfer value, clearly if I have understood your stated position correctly and it is really how payments will be treated then Egg will not do themselves any favours misguiding customers in this way.0

The reason people are having problems getting the 0% deal when their anniversary is in March, is because the offer doesn't start until April 1 this year, says the EGG website. So from April 1, on your anniversary, you will get 0% for five months. david78,
Why not transfer from current account to Egg for one month [1st September] and then pay off the Morgan Stanley on the last possible date [30th September] - you're missing out on a month, potentially!
You'll only get five months on Egg (4 the way you are proposing ot do it), remember, and it will go quicker than you ithink... Also get your Egg limit raised now. Use the full credit limit, regardless of the debt to MS and put it somewhare handy.
Do you want a card to spend on? Then apply for an Egg Blue card with 5 months interest-free purchases. September [the start of..] is good time to do this since cashback runs from September to August, so you have the full 12 months to in which to reach £5 (£1k normal of purchases). People [like me] who went ahead and applied for our Egg Blue cards in June and July have been 'stuffed' in that respect.
